Early leadership and management research distinguished between two types of managers. The theory of authoritative managers was detailed as the kind who ignore employees' suggestions for improved efficiency and reprimand employees for speaking out of order, amongst other behaviors.
This kind of leadership style was used some time ago in the corporate world. It was a kind of military approach of leadership in which workers or the members of the group had to follow instructions without questioning the authority or knowñedge of the leader.
That style had to change in modern times in order to recognize the opinion and value of the team members.

Hermann Ebbinghaus (1885) was a German Psychologist who introduce the experimental study of memory, using himself as the single subject in his work.

Children were frequently viewed as mere miniature adults, according to Piaget's notion. 1 Instead, Piaget opined that there are basic differences between how toddlers and adults think.
Piaget's theory had a significant impact on the creation of developmental psychology as a distinct discipline of psychology and made significant contributions to the field of education. He is also recognized as a founder of the constructivist theory, which contends that humans actively create their knowledge of the outside world through the synthesis of their thoughts and experiences.
In 1918, Piaget earned a PhD in zoology from the University of Neuchâtel after continuing his studies in the natural sciences. Two writings he produced at this period laid the groundwork for his later ideas and beliefs.
